How to Get Doctors to Fill Out FMLAs
The Family and Medical Leave Act (FMLA) protects an employee's job while he recovers from an illness or cares for a sick family member. The patient's primary physician must complete the FMLA Provider Certification forms in a timely fashion, usually within 15 days of the onset of injury or illness.Things You'll Need

Schedule a late doctor's appointment. Ask for the last appointment of the day, which gives you more time with the doctor. Take this opportunity to ask your doctor to complete your FMLA forms.
-
2
Fax your FMLA forms to your doctor's nurse. On the fax cover letter, include the fax number to the benefits office of your employer. In addition, specify a return date.
-
3
Drop off your FMLA forms at your doctor's office. Attach a letter of request asking the doctor to complete the forms as soon as possible. Include a return fax number and mailing address. Provide a stamped addressed envelope, if you would like the forms mailed.
